Leadership Review Briefing — Retail Pilot

Quick update for the sales leads: the pilot with the Copperfield Market chain is live in six stores across the Ansley district. Early sell-through on the Nimbra shelf units is beating forecast by about 12%. Their buyers want expansion terms before month-end, so expect a fast turnaround. The strategic context follows below.

management briefing: The pricing group signed off on a budget of $40.7 million for Project Holath. The renewal with Holethax Holdings closes at $35.8 million a year, 63 percent above the last contract.

Subject: FeedSentry cut-over complete

Team,

The migration of the podcast feed validator to the new FeedSentry service finished Tuesday. All validation traffic now routes through the Copperline cluster; the legacy checker is read-only and will be removed next quarter. Error rates matched baseline within two hours, and the strict-enclosure check is now on by default. For future reference, the service runs with the configuration values recorded below.

service settings:
BRIIX_PIN=8582
BRIIX_TENANT=raleth
BRIIX_METRICS_HOST=metrics.briix.urlaqstack.example
BRIIX_SEAL=seal_c11ef522
BRIIX_STANDBY_TEAM=ulaok

## Changed defaults

Heads up: the Ledgerline tax-rate lookup cache now defaults to a 15-minute TTL instead of 24 hours. Turns out rates in the Veldt County sandbox were going stale mid-demo, which was embarrassing. Eviction is now LRU rather than FIFO, and the cache warms on boot. If you're reviewing, check that nothing hardcodes the old TTL. The new defaults land as follows.

deployment values, bajop-taweg:
holwyn:
  log_level: debug
  metrics_host: metrics.holwyn.zemvarsys.internal
  pool_size: 32

Runbook: Pennywhistle notification fan-out backpressure. When the fan-out workers fall behind, the outbox table balloons and delivery latency spikes — you'll see it first in the Dovetail queue-depth graph. Don't just scale workers; check whether a single noisy tenant is flooding the topic, and throttle them via the tenant config first. If you do scale, bump FANOUT_WORKERS in the deploy env, redeploy, and watch for drain within ten minutes. The workers authenticate to the broker with a credential set on the next line of the env file.

env line for tagaf-yahif: LEDGER_TOKEN29=a7e22fd0ee7d43436e62c1c3439fb